Dropping Hip
Problem
You are losing power and seeing more loft than desired. However, your arms are not coming in at a steep angle and the clubface is square at address.
Cure
There is a chance that you are dropping your forward hip during your downswing. Try seeing if angling your forward hip higher at setup helps create a more powerful path to the ball.
Therapy
Place your club across your hips. Then adjust the end of the club that is pointing towards the target about ten degrees higher and align your hips so that your forward hip is now ten degrees higher as well. Take practice swings with your new hip alignment. This will to encourage you to swing from the inside and power the club through the ball.
